About this work

This etching shows four people in a rough, outdoor scene. Two men in armor and hats stand with swords, while a woman in a loose dress points upward. Another man, half-naked with a laurel crown, leans on a spear. The ground is uneven with a few plants poking through. The names "Egidius Herbstmon" and "Simon Weinmon" are written above them, likely the characters’ names. The artist signed it with initials in the corner. Sebald Beham (1500–1550) was a German painter and printmaker, mainly known for his very small engravings.
